Transaction 2c31debe86176d2fb626dcc313949f8790c17f5556c94c7766f6afa555bba3c1
1 Input
1 Output
-
2c31debe86176d2fb626dcc313949f8790c17f5556c94c7766f6afa555bba3c1:0
- value
- 1625545
- script pubkey
- OP_0 OP_PUSHBYTES_20 5e1d8ad39f07c1ed8bbedcfbebd7f108b30abf47
- address
- bc1qtcwc45ulqlq7mza7mna7h4l3pzes40686lphw9